Santa Monica, CA – A homicide investigation is underway after Santa Monica Police Department (SMPD) officers responded to the discovery of a deceased woman along the shoreline early Monday morning.
At approximately 7:05 a.m. on February 10, City Beach Maintenance personnel found an unresponsive individual near Lifeguard Tower 1550, in the 1500 block of the beach. Officers arrived to find a female victim, believed to be unhoused, and approximately 30 years old, inside a sleeping bag with visible trauma to her face. Santa Monica Fire Department paramedics pronounced her deceased at the scene.
The victim’s identity remains unknown, and detectives are working to determine the circumstances surrounding her death. SMPD forensic specialists were seen processing the scene throughout the morning.
